Performance Update

  • This week goes to the Smallcaps which have shown some good relative strength compared to the larger caps after trailing the latter for quite a while. Smallcap 250 index clocked about 2% while Nifty 50 returned (-1.1%). Nifty 50 went through some massive volatility on the monthly expiry (25th Aug) as well and is currently seeing some consolidation happening around a very critical resistance zone.
  • Despite having eclipsed the lower high trend line a while ago, Nifty 50 seems to be volleying around the same zone now & will have to comfortably surpass these resistance levels including the previous lower high of 18100 (Apr 2022) to see another leg of up trend.
  • Coming to the sectors, PSU BANKS did well to clock (+4.4%) while others were quite flat. IT took some beating (-4.4%) losing some more steam. IT is also the worst performing sector this calendar year having done (-21%) while AUTO leads the charge at (+22%). All the more reasons to believe in momentum as we see a shift in sectoral flavor.

STAIRS Revamped Models

We have launched revamped versions of our STAIRS models and we had made a video giving you a basic introduction to the models.

STAIRS is a LONG / SHORT derivative strategy that is designed to offer an uncorrelated diversification option to your equity portfolio. STAIRS will do well when there are up trends & also when there are down trends while giving up some of the gains when markets remain rangebound / volatile.

You may go through our latest weekly report for more details.

All 4 STAIRS models go in line with our fundamental philosophy of making the most and compounding aggressively when markets give us trends and go very defensive as trends fizzle out and enter a rangebound territory thus providing a robust capital & profit protection.

Effectively – STAIRS is a complete trading system (Futures & Options) that covers each of the following decisions required for a successful trading outcome:

• Markets – What to buy or sell ?

• Position Sizing – How much to buy or sell ?

• Entries – When to buy or sell ?

• Stops – When to get out of a losing position ?

• Exits – When to get out of a winning position ?
